Exercise-based interventions have established benefits for the treatment of depression and other psychological outcomes; however, limited data exist evaluating psychological, social, and functional ...outcomes for exercise outdoors.
The current study sought to expand knowledge about the breadth of effects following outdoor exercise interventions by using data from a randomized control trial comparing Surf and Hike Therapy among 96 U.S. active duty service members with major depressive disorder (MDD). Assessments examining psychological symptoms and functioning were completed before and after the 6-week programs, and 3 months following program completion. Participants also completed assessments before and after each exercise session. Multilevel modeling was used to determine whether psychological and functional outcomes (anxiety, positive and negative affect, resilience, pain, and physical and social functioning) improved for service members receiving Surf or Hike Therapy, and whether improvements differed by intervention.
Study findings showed improved anxiety (
< 0.001), negative affect (
< 0.001), psychological resilience (
= 0.013), and social functioning (
< 0.001) following program participation, with no differences by intervention. Positive affect, pain, and physical functioning did not significantly improve after the program. Within sessions, positive affect (
< 0.001) and pain (
= 0.036) changed, and to a greater extent for those in the Surf Therapy condition.
Study results suggest that both Surf Therapy and Hike Therapy can improve psychological symptoms and social functioning impairments that commonly co-occur among service members with MDD, but Surf Therapy may provide enhanced immediate effects on positive affect and pain.

Human embryonic stem cells (hESCs) herald tremendous promise for the production of clinically useful cell types for the treatment of injury and disease. Numerous reports demonstrate their ...differentiation into definitive endoderm (DE) cells, the germ layer from which pancreatic β cells and hepatocytes arise, solely from exposure to a high dose of recombinant Activin/Nodal. We show that combining a second related ligand, BMP4, in combination with Activin A yields 15%–20% more DE as compared with Activin A alone. The addition of recombinant BMP4 accelerates the downregulation of pluripotency genes, particularly SOX2, and results in upregulation of endogenous BMP2 and BMP4, which in turn leads to elevated levels of phospho‐SMAD1/5/8. Combined Activin A and BMP4 treatment also leads to an increase in the expression of DE genes CXCR4, SOX17, and FOXA2 when compared with Activin A addition alone. Comparative microarray studies between DE cells harvested on day 3 of differentiation further reveal a novel set of genes upregulated in response to initial BMP4 exposure. Several of these, including APLNR, LRIG3, MCC, LEPREL1, ROR2, and LZTS1, are expressed in the mouse primitive streak, the site of DE formation. Thus, this synergism between Activin A and BMP4 during the in vitro differentiation of hESC into DE suggests a complex interplay between BMP and Activin/Nodal signaling during the in vivo allocation and expansion of the endoderm lineage. An important part of recent advances in hexahedral meshing focuses on the deformation of a domain into a polycube; the polycube deformed by the inverse map fills the domain with a hexahedral mesh. ...These methods are appreciated because they generate highly regular meshes. In this paper we address a robustness issue that systematically occurs when a coarse mesh is desired: algorithms produce deformations that are not one-to-one, leading to collapse of large portions of the model when trying to apply the (undefined) inverse map. The origin of the problem is that the deformation requires to perform a mixed integer optimization, where the difficulty to enforce the integer constraints is directly tied to the expected coarseness. Our solution is to introduce sanity constraints preventing the loss of bijectivity due to the integer constraints.

The transcriptional network acting downstream of LIF, WNT and MAPK-ERK to stabilize mouse embryonic stem cells (ESCs) in their naive state has been extensively characterized. However, the upstream ...factors regulating these three signaling pathways remain largely uncharted. PR-domain-containing proteins (PRDMs) are zinc-finger sequence-specific chromatin factors that have essential roles in embryonic development and cell fate decisions. Here we characterize the transcriptional regulator PRDM15, which acts independently of PRDM14 to regulate the naive state of mouse ESCs. Mechanistically, PRDM15 modulates WNT and MAPK-ERK signaling by directly promoting the expression of Rspo1 (R-spondin1) and Spry1 (Sprouty1). Consistent with these findings, CRISPR-Cas9-mediated disruption of PRDM15-binding sites in the Rspo1 and Spry1 promoters recapitulates PRDM15 depletion, both in terms of local chromatin organization and the transcriptional modulation of these genes. Collectively, our findings uncover an essential role for PRDM15 as a chromatin factor that modulates the transcription of upstream regulators of WNT and MAPK-ERK signaling to safeguard naive pluripotency.
Telemedicine delivered from primary care practices became widely available for children during the COVID-19 pandemic.
Focusing on children with a usual source of care, we aimed to examine factors ...associated with use of primary care telemedicine.
In February 2022, we surveyed parents of children aged ≤17 years on the AmeriSpeak panel, a probability-based panel of representative US households, about their children's telemedicine use. We first compared sociodemographic factors among respondents who did and did not report a usual source of care for their children. Among those reporting a usual source of care, we used Rao-Scott F tests to examine factors associated with parent-reported use versus nonuse of primary care telemedicine for their children.
Of 1206 respondents, 1054 reported a usual source of care for their children. Of these respondents, 301 of 1054 (weighted percentage 28%) reported primary care telemedicine visits for their children. Factors associated with primary care telemedicine use versus nonuse included having a child with a chronic medical condition (87/301, weighted percentage 27% vs 113/753, 15%, respectively; P=.002), metropolitan residence (262/301, weighted percentage 88% vs 598/753, 78%, respectively; P=.004), greater internet connectivity concerns (60/301, weighted percentage 24% vs 116/753, 16%, respectively; P=.05), and greater health literacy (285/301, weighted percentage 96% vs 693/753, 91%, respectively; P=.005).
In a national sample of respondents with a usual source of care for their children, approximately one-quarter reported use of primary care telemedicine for their children as of 2022. Equitable access to primary care telemedicine may be enhanced by promoting access to primary care, sustaining payment for primary care telemedicine, addressing barriers in nonmetropolitan practices, and designing for lower health-literacy populations.

Telemedicine is the use of telecommunication technology to remotely provide healthcare services. Evaluation of telemedicine use often relies on administrative data, but the validity of identifying ...telemedicine encounters in administrative data is not known. The objective of this study was to assess the accuracy of billing codes for identifying telemedicine use.
In this retrospective study of encounters within a large integrated health system from January 2016 to December 2017, we examined the accuracy of billing codes for identifying live-interactive and store-and-forward telemedicine encounters compared to manual chart review. To further examine external validity, we applied these codes and assessed patient and visit characteristics for identified live-interactive telemedicine encounters and store-and-forward telemedicine encounters in a second data set.
In manual review of 390 encounters, 75 encounters were live-interactive telemedicine and 158 were store-and-forward telemedicine. In weighted analysis, the presence of the GT modifier in the absence of the GQ modifier or CPT code 99444 yielded 100% sensitivity and 99.99% specificity for identification of live-interactive telemedicine encounters. The presence of either the GQ modifier or the CPT code 99444 had 100% sensitivity and 100% specificity for identification of store-and-forward telemedicine encounters. Applying these algorithms to a second data set (n = 5,917,555) identified telemedicine encounters with expected patient and visit characteristics.
These findings provide support for use of CPT codes to perform telemedicine research in administrative data, aiding ongoing work to understand the role of non-face-to-face care in optimizing health care delivery.

Osteosarcomas are copy number alteration (CNA)-rich malignant bone tumors. Using microarrays, fluorescence in situ hybridization, and quantitative PCR, we characterize a focal region of chr3q13.31 ...(osteo3q13.31) harboring CNAs in 80% of osteosarcomas. As such, osteo3q13.31 is the most altered region in osteosarcoma and contests the view that CNAs in osteosarcoma are nonrecurrent. Most (67%) osteo3q13.31 CNAs are deletions, with 75% of these monoallelic and frequently accompanied by loss of heterozygosity (LOH) in flanking DNA. Notably, these CNAs often involve the noncoding RNAs LOC285194 and BC040587 and, in some cases, a tumor suppressor gene that encodes the limbic system-associated membrane protein (LSAMP). Ubiquitous changes occur in these genes in osteosarcoma, usually involving loss of expression. Underscoring their functional significance, expression of these genes is correlated with the presence of osteo3q13.31 CNAs. Focal osteo3q13.31 CNAs and LOH are also common in cell lines from other cancers, identifying osteo3q13.31 as a generalized candidate region for tumor suppressor genes. Osteo3q13.31 genes may function as a unit, given significant correlation in their expression despite the great genetic distances between them. In support of this notion, depleting either LSAMP or LOC285194 promoted proliferation of normal osteoblasts by regulation of apoptotic and cell-cycle transcripts and also VEGF receptor 1. Moreover, genetic deletions of LOC285194 or BC040587 were also associated with poor survival of osteosarcoma patients. Our findings identify osteo3q13.31 as a novel region of cooperatively acting tumor suppressor genes.
Background and purpose: The purpose of this research was to understand the experiences of pre-service teachers in a service-learning program. The research questions that guided this research were: ...(1) How does an after-school service-learning program that utilizes pre-service teachers develop students' pedagogy? (2) What are the experiences of pre-service teachers teaching in low SES schools through a service-learning approach?
Methods: During the 2016-2017 school year, nine pre-service physical education students took part in a service-learning program. The REACH program was a free after-school physical education and literacy program for 5th and 6th grade students at a low SES school. This program consisted of two-hour sessions, twice per week, for 30-weeks starting in the Fall and ending in the Spring. Data consisted of interviews, pre-service teachers' journals, researcher journals, and researcher field notes. In total, 500 pages of data were analyzed using the constant comparative technique. Two researchers independently coded these data and a peer reviewer then separately reviewed the data and findings.
Results: Three themes emerged from the data analysis. Theme 1 - Developing pedagogies in real-world settings. Theme 2 - Connecting with students and learning how to manage behavior. Theme 3 - Teaching in a low SES school: A wake-up call.
Conclusions and implications: Pre-service teachers in this study were able to practice their pedagogy in a real-world environment and gain valuable experience in developing classroom and behavior management skills. The REACH program provides a model for a service-learning approach where pre-service students can practice and refine their teaching skills through extended involvement in an after-school program that served students in a low SES community.
